WU60 WPL is a 2010 Skoda Fabia in Grey with a 1,198c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 15 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 86.7%.
Across all 2010 Skoda Fabia models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.3% with a typical mileage of 58,304 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Skoda Fabia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,456 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WU60 WPL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Fabia typ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 16 years old, this Skoda Fabia is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
